Elsevier announces trans-inclusive policy for author name changes -

Elsevier, a global leader in research publishing and information analytics, has launched a trans-inclusive policy for author name changes. This allows authors to retrospectively return to previously peer-reviewed articles of record and update them with their current names. Taylor & Francis Group unveils Books Data Sharing Policy -

The Taylor & Francis Group has introduced their Books Data Sharing Policy which, from April 2021, will encourage authors of all new Routledge and CRC Press books and chapters to share and make data available according to FAIR principles.
